Mark Six lottery draw will be held twice a week on every Tuesday and Friday starting March 8, The Hong Kong Jockey Club announced on Wednesday.
The increase of Mark Six draw from the current once a week under the Covid-19 pandemic to twice a week will increase the income of the Lotteries Fund.
It will “provide assistance to the needed in the community particularly at a time when Hong Kong people are facing an unprecedented pandemic challenge”, according to the club.
Customers can purchase Mark Six tickets via 1886 Telebet Automated Services, Online Betting Service (eWin) and the Classic 3-in-1 mobile app.
Since the fifth wave of Covid-19 broke out, all off-course betting branches have been closed from January 26 until further notice.
The Club announced last month the injection of HK$100 million to its Covid-19 Emergency Fund. Established in February 2020, the fund provides fast-track grants to Non-governmental organizations offering essential services to people hard-hit by the pandemic.
To date, more than 200 organizations have received grants to implement over 240 projects and have helped over one million people from various sectors.
